UnleashedRecomp icon indicating copy to clipboard operation
UnleashedRecomp copied to clipboard

Graphical Issues on Intel iGPUs

Open Haynster opened this issue 10 months ago • 45 comments

NOTICE

Possible Workarounds:

  • Update your drivers before attempting anything else.
    • Arc-Iris: https://www.intel.com/content/www/us/en/download/785597/intel-arc-iris-xe-graphics-windows.html
    • 7th-10th Gen: https://www.intel.com/content/www/us/en/download/776137/intel-7th-10th-gen-processor-graphics-windows.html
  • Try Vulkan by editing %APPDATA%\UnleashedRecomp\config.toml and changing GraphicsAPI = "D3D12" to GraphicsAPI = "Vulkan".

Original Post:

Validation

  • [x] I have checked the Issues page to see if my problem has already been reported
  • [x] Cant find anything about this bug on XBOX 360 Hardware.

Describe the Bug

Graphical bugs including random lights on the bottom of the screen and across the screen, and squares of random colors appearing too.

Steps to Reproduce

Steps to reproduce the bug:

  1. Go to places where you can control sonic
  2. Play the game until graphical glitches start occurring

Expected Behavior

For graphics to look normal without weird lights across the screen

Footage

Image Image

Specifications

Fill out the following details:

  • CPU: Intel(R) Core(TM) i5-1035G1 CPU @ 1.00GHz
  • GPU: Intel(R) UHD Graphics,
  • Driver version: 31.0.101.2125
  • OS: Windows 10 Home
  • Version: 22H2

Additional Context

It progressively gets worse as you play, and it fixed itself after restarting then got worse again.

Haynster avatar Mar 02 '25 03:03 Haynster

Does this issue still occur to you when you switch the graphics API to Vulkan? You can do so by opening %APPDATA%\UnleashedRecomp\config.toml and changing GraphicsAPI = "D3D12" to GraphicsAPI = "Vulkan".

ActualMandM avatar Mar 02 '25 03:03 ActualMandM

Does this issue still occur to you when you switch the graphics API to Vulkan? You can do so by opening %APPDATA%\UnleashedRecomp\config.toml and changing GraphicsAPI = "D3D12" to GraphicsAPI = "Vulkan".

I believe that fixed it!

Haynster avatar Mar 02 '25 03:03 Haynster

Does this issue still occur to you when you switch the graphics API to Vulkan? You can do so by opening %APPDATA%\UnleashedRecomp\config.toml and changing GraphicsAPI = "D3D12" to GraphicsAPI = "Vulkan".

I have the same graphical issues and CPU but I cant find this graphics ap1 or vulkan

GiftedWarriorZ avatar Mar 02 '25 18:03 GiftedWarriorZ

This happens because of the shadows. Try switching the shadow resolution values in game and you'll see.

jaypinx avatar Mar 03 '25 04:03 jaypinx

This happens because of the shadows. Try switching the shadow resolution values in game and you'll see.

I kept changing the shadow resolution like you said, but it just kept randomising the graphical bugs I received. For example, the resolution would drop, or black cubes would cover the screens and items like the 1-Ups. Sometimes, I would get a yellow/blue/red/green/pink filter just covering the entire or most of the screen, and other times, it would give seizure-inducing flashes appearing and reappearing over and over. I will show you some of the bugs I captured. My CPU is 11th Gen Intel(R) Core(TM) i5-1135G7 @ 2.40GHz and my GPU is Intel(R) Iris(R) Xe Graphics

Image Image Image

Image Image Image

Image

https://github.com/user-attachments/assets/f58e928d-48d7-4861-a736-dd230b009876 https://github.com/user-attachments/assets/d9f9abe9-4b9d-4cc7-896d-047b7928d283

GiftedWarriorZ avatar Mar 03 '25 16:03 GiftedWarriorZ

This happens because of the shadows. Try switching the shadow resolution values in game and you'll see.

I kept changing the shadow resolution like you said, but it just kept randomising the graphical bugs I received. For example, the resolution would drop, or black cubes would cover the screens and items like the 1-Ups. Sometimes, I would get a yellow/blue/red/green/pink filter just covering the entire or most of the screen, and other times, it would give seizure-inducing flashes appearing and reappearing over and over. I will show you some of the bugs I captured. My CPU is 11th Gen Intel(R) Core(TM) i5-1135G7 @ 2.40GHz and my GPU is Intel(R) Iris(R) Xe Graphics

Image Image Image

Image Image Image

Image

https://github.com/user-attachments/assets/f58e928d-48d7-4861-a736-dd230b009876 https://github.com/user-attachments/assets/d9f9abe9-4b9d-4cc7-896d-047b7928d283So

This happens because of the shadows. Try switching the shadow resolution values in game and you'll see.

I kept changing the shadow resolution like you said, but it just kept randomising the graphical bugs I received. For example, the resolution would drop, or black cubes would cover the screens and items like the 1-Ups. Sometimes, I would get a yellow/blue/red/green/pink filter just covering the entire or most of the screen, and other times, it would give seizure-inducing flashes appearing and reappearing over and over. I will show you some of the bugs I captured. My CPU is 11th Gen Intel(R) Core(TM) i5-1135G7 @ 2.40GHz and my GPU is Intel(R) Iris(R) Xe Graphics

Image Image Image

Image Image Image

Image

https://github.com/user-attachments/assets/f58e928d-48d7-4861-a736-dd230b009876 https://github.com/user-attachments/assets/d9f9abe9-4b9d-4cc7-896d-047b7928d283

Some other things I forgot to mention:

  • When the screen flashes, the audio gets corrupted
  • The FPS drops when the graphics take a dip in quality e.g. the Tornado mini-game

GiftedWarriorZ avatar Mar 03 '25 16:03 GiftedWarriorZ

Do you get these visual issues when anti aliasing is off?

blueskythlikesclouds avatar Mar 03 '25 20:03 blueskythlikesclouds

If you are experiencing these issues, could you please try the build from the link below and show screenshots with the F1 profiler window visible? Make sure anti aliasing is enabled.

https://github.com/hedge-dev/UnleashedRecomp/actions/runs/13640582855?pr=853

blueskythlikesclouds avatar Mar 03 '25 21:03 blueskythlikesclouds

I am also experiencing the same Graphical Issues, is it okay if i also test the build and show a screenshot?

CPU: Intel (R) Core (TM) i3-1005G1 @ 1.20GHz GPU: Intel UHD Graphics Driver Version: 27.20.100.9079 OS: Windows 10 Home

Image

infinitebr0 avatar Mar 03 '25 22:03 infinitebr0

Image

Making use of said build, this is what happened.

Current config: Anti Alasing: 4x MSAA Transparency Anti-Aliasing

Image

infinitebr0 avatar Mar 03 '25 22:03 infinitebr0

If you are experiencing these issues, could you please try the build from the link below and show screenshots with the F1 profiler window visible? Make sure anti aliasing is enabled.

https://github.com/hedge-dev/UnleashedRecomp/actions/runs/13640582855?pr=853

In my case i've tested it with the mentioned build, hope this helps debugging.

Config:

  • x2 MSAA
  • Shadow resolution set as original
  • DirectX12 API

The glitches disappear once i set the Vulkan API

Image

Image

jaypinx avatar Mar 03 '25 22:03 jaypinx

If you are experiencing these issues, could you please try the build from the link below and show screenshots with the F1 profiler window visible? Make sure anti aliasing is enabled. https://github.com/hedge-dev/UnleashedRecomp/actions/runs/13640582855?pr=853

In my case i've tested it with the mentioned build, hope this helps debugging.

Config:

* x2 MSAA

* Shadow resolution set as original

* DirectX12 API

The glitches disappear once i set the Vulkan API

Image

Image

I have the same settings set but mine just won't change to Vulkan API for whatever reason

Image

fishingrosd113 avatar Mar 03 '25 23:03 fishingrosd113

I have the same settings set but mine just won't change to Vulkan API for whatever reason

Check if the "GraphicsAPI" setting in the config file falls back to "Auto" after closing the game

jaypinx avatar Mar 03 '25 23:03 jaypinx

I have the same settings set but mine just won't change to Vulkan API for whatever reason

Check if the "GraphicsAPI" setting in the config file falls back to "Auto" after closing the game

it doesn't when it says Vulkan but when I write random letters it does fall back to Auto

fishingrosd113 avatar Mar 03 '25 23:03 fishingrosd113

Do you get these visual issues when anti aliasing is off?

I turned it off and it the amount of times I come across the visual bugs are a lot less frequent but still happen.

GiftedWarriorZ avatar Mar 03 '25 23:03 GiftedWarriorZ

I edited the config in that "auto" to "vulkan" the game would crash with a black scene

shreyashish2211 avatar Mar 04 '25 01:03 shreyashish2211

i have the exact same specs as u and the exact same problem when i restart it its fine but then it comes back

edit: i changed the graphics api in the config file from auto to Vulkan and it seems to have fixed it

https://github.com/user-attachments/assets/03b856a5-1c75-49ad-9697-0fec96ba68e8

raidency avatar Mar 04 '25 11:03 raidency

I changed mine to vulkan and turned off anti aliasing and it still happens

nr9669 avatar Mar 04 '25 15:03 nr9669

Currently having same issues, tried changing graphics API to Vulkan but it also caused the application to stop opening entirely so I don't know what to do now.

Firerani avatar Mar 05 '25 00:03 Firerani

It works with OpenGL?

AxelNwS avatar Mar 06 '25 02:03 AxelNwS

@AxelNwS Unleashed Recompiled only supports Direct3D12 and Vulkan with Metal support coming in the future.

DeaTh-G avatar Mar 06 '25 09:03 DeaTh-G

Having the same issue right now. Switching to vulkan fixed it, however it causes the game to crash. So it isn't a real solution

SaidoraSideos avatar Mar 06 '25 23:03 SaidoraSideos

Image I tried switching it to vulkan, however, it simply maintained itself on "auto", yes, this is 1.0.2

infinitebr0 avatar Mar 07 '25 22:03 infinitebr0

If it reverted itself to Auto, then you likely just didn't type the setting correctly.

I want everyone with issues to follow this and report their driver version: https://www.intel.com/content/www/us/en/support/articles/000005589/graphics.html

You should also try updating your drivers afterwards: Arc-Iris: https://www.intel.com/content/www/us/en/download/785597/intel-arc-iris-xe-graphics-windows.html 7th-10th Gen: https://www.intel.com/content/www/us/en/download/776137/intel-7th-10th-gen-processor-graphics-windows.html

DarioSamo avatar Mar 08 '25 03:03 DarioSamo

Image It was quite an outdated driver before, but now it actually is up to date

However, even after updating, i am with said visual glitches, honestly, i already gave up.

Image

infinitebr0 avatar Mar 08 '25 12:03 infinitebr0

Oh, and by the way, i'm not sure why, but when i change the internal resolution of the game it stops, or when i go full screen, this kind of thing happens, so i'm not sure if it's something to do with the resolution of the game, but i would recommend to go through that to see it.

infinitebr0 avatar Mar 08 '25 12:03 infinitebr0

@infinitebr0 Can you try Vulkan? Please make sure you type it correctly in the toml file and ensure it shows up in the F1 window.

DarioSamo avatar Mar 08 '25 17:03 DarioSamo

@DarioSamo I tried right now, and it seems it worked out! :D thank you for your patience on helping me out! i appreciate it

Image

infinitebr0 avatar Mar 08 '25 19:03 infinitebr0

Checked my drivers to see if they were up to date and I also tried changing the graphics API to Vulkan and it just opened and then closed after I changed it. I'm not sure of what to do now.

Image

https://github.com/user-attachments/assets/79c20855-f8d5-4a5f-95b6-1fd5e2cd7c2d

Firerani avatar Mar 09 '25 17:03 Firerani

I want to add to this, i also have an Intel CPU(i3-1005g10 and this is still occurring, Vulkan DOES fix it but having the game drop to 30fps all the time because it can't maintain a constant 60 isn't ideal.

Image

senttex1407 avatar Mar 10 '25 00:03 senttex1407